Requirements
Quote as soon as possible (system failing fast)

Replace old BaxiBahama100 boiler potentially with a reliable (over 4 year warranty?) slimline Model 30

Needs to include time control function (15 min on off is ok)
Needs to include variable hot tap (DHW) temperature control

Needs to support a mix of 4 up & 6 down radiators with significant blend of 8 & 10 mm as well as some more common 15mm pipework

Suggestions so far are

Worcester Bosch 30CDi "Compact"
Ideal Logic+ 30 with stand-off backplane
GlowWorm 35cx (though I would have thought a smaller HE model should be sufficiently comparable)

Optional extras will be considered on merit, am expecting and accepting variable advice on what flush/filters may be appropriate, but note a "pre-soak" may not be suitable due to current poor CH function and the time frame, equally would need to be convinced about agressive/rapid cleansing of cranky legacy system.

Additional minor works about kitchen sink may be required (chargeable extra by mutual agreement)
